Thor

Storyline summary:
The powerful but arrogant god Thor is cast out of Asgard to live amongst humans in Midgard (Earth), where he soon becomes one of their finest defenders.

Characters: 
Donald Blake (Thor) - He is a doctor who, on a trip to Scandinavia, found Mjolnir, the magical Norse hammer. When he picked it up, he transformed into Thor, the Norse God of Thunder. Now, whenever trouble arises, he taps his cane in the ground and becomes Thor.Thor has super-strength, super-speed, invulnerability, the ability to fly and the ability to control lightning.He is a member of the superhero group the Avengers.
Mise-en-Scene:

The costumes used in this scene look medieval and this suggests the time period of the film.
the weapons used also suggest the time period because they are not modern and are mostly hand to had combat. The method of travel into battle is horse which is a old traditional method which shows a lack of development in technology. 

Music: 

The music is very emotive and passionate which makes the film more dramatic and suggests emotional content. the music is heavily textured meaning there are allot of instruments playing at once which builds tension linking to the content of the film another aspect which adheres to this would be the heavy orchestral drums which also give a military feel which suggests action.

Iconography:
Thor's red cape has connotations of super hero like features which can make the viewer believe he is a super hero, it even has positive connotations because it is generally seen as a 'good' character's item of clothing. The cape was originally designed in comics to make the images look dynamic and to give a smother, flowing appearance.

RED

Storyline summary:
When his peaceful life is threatened by a high-tech assassin, former black-ops agent Frank Moses reassembles his old team in a last ditch effort to survive and uncover his assailants.

Characters: 
Frank Moses (Actor Bruce Willis) a former black-ops agent retired and living a quiet life in a Cleveland suburb. However, Frank feels lonely and often chats on the phone with Sarah Ross (Mary-Louise Parker), a customer service agent who works for the GSA pension office in Kansas City. He creates opportunities to talk to her by tearing up his pension checks and calling her to say they had never arrived.
Mise-en-Scene: 

In the characters base Marvin Boggs (John Malkovich), there are a number of random items giving the impression he might have some sort of mental problem; these help show his character. At the entrance of his base there is also a nuclear caution sign which may foreshadow events. This character has a gillie suit suggesting that he could be a hunter or just simply crazy.

Music: 


The music has a mysterious and Sci-Fi feel to it and links with the style of an agent or spy. This music links directly to the theme of the characters roles and back story so not only does the film tell a story but so does the music.

Iconography:
Gun are used throughout the film which has connotations with violence. Old cars suggest the age of the characters.Walking sticks also have connotations to age which one character uses.

District 9

Basic storyline :
An extraterrestrial race forced to live in slum-like conditions on Earth suddenly finds a kindred spirit in a government agent who is exposed to their biotechnology.

Characters:
Wikus Van De Merwe (Sharlto Copley)
One of the head operatives of the relocation of the prawn-like alien residents of District 9 to their new homes in District 10 when he was exposed to an alien chemical.

music:
music is more Sci-Fi based. The music has a mysterious alien like theme to the music which links to the context of the film. The music also sounds like the music generally found in Asia which links to the location where the film is based.

mise-en-scene:
The set that the film is filmed on has allot of dust which represents the slum like environment another feature that highlights this is the shacks made from scrap metal.
The colours used in the film are generally brown and dust looking which makes the scenes look like they are in slums.
